Blackthorn Gardens is in Weston-Super-Mare and in Woodspring district. BS22 6SA is located in the Weston-super-Mare South Worle elect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Weston-Super-Mare. This postcode has been in use since 1997-12-01.

Safety

Is Blackthorn Gardens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Blackthorn Gardens was 42.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 33.0% lower than the Weston-super-Mare Kewstoke average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Blackthorn Gardens has the 32nd lowest crime rate of 65 local areas in Weston-super-Mare Kewstoke and the 354th lowest crime rate of 733 local areas in North Somerset .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 23.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-51.0%.
